It’s nothing like giving birth. At least, as far as I’m capable of judging, from the second-hand experiences of an interested observer and part-time punchbag (twice).

It’s more like dragging a recalcitrant teenager out of bed on a school day.

Those who write as well as read will know what I mean. AND SOON THE SONG, my second novel, is almost out. It’s at the door holding on to the door-frame and yelling obscenities. As I write, I’m prying its fingers off, one by one.

This book is not a cousin to NORTHMAN, or even a descendant; it’s more a sibling. It addresses many of the themes visited in my first novel, but from a slightly different perspective. It also has a few new themes that are particularly close to my heart and perhaps, my anger. In essence it’s a classic ghost story, but with a few twists. It’s a…

Viv Drewa is a Michigan native who has enjoyed reading and writing since 1963. Though she studied medicinal chemistry at the University of Michigan, her passion has always been writing. She had been awarded third place for her nonfiction short story about her grandfather's escape from Poland. Later, she rewrote this story and was published in the "Polish American Journal" as "From the Pages of Grandfather's Life" and has republished it on Amazon.com as a short story. Viv took creative and journalism courses to help in her transition to fulfill her dream of becoming a writer. She worked as an intern for Port Huron's 'The Times Herald", and also wrote, edited and did the layout or the Blue Water Multiple Sclerosis newsletter "Thumb Prints." She also has a business promoting authors. Owl and Pussycat Book Promotions. Viv, her husband Bob and their cat Princess, live in Port Huron, Michigan.
